Inline Vs Final Inspection In Apparel Manufacturing

Quick Answer: Inline inspection checks are performed on garments throughout the production process. It starts from fabric inspection and follows through all the steps, including cutting, sewing, and mid-line operations. Final Random Inspection (FRI) is used to evaluate finished, packed garments before shipment. It follows AQL standards, such as 2.5. What is Inline Inspection?
Inline inspection is a quality control process. It is carried out during the garment production process rather than after manufacturing is complete. The objective of inline inspection is to identify defects as soon as they occur. This makes corrections faster, easier, and more cost-effective. It also prevents defective garments from ever reaching the end of the production line with defects.
Typical inline inspection stages include:
-
Fabric inspection: Checks fabric rolls for weaving defects, stains, shade variations, or damage before production begins.
-
Cutting inspection: Ensures pattern accuracy, fabric alignment, marker efficiency, and cutting precision.
-
Sewing line inspection: Monitors stitching quality, seam strength, thread consistency, and construction defects during assembly.
-
Mid-line inspection: Reviews partially completed garments to detect recurring issues before production progresses further.
By correcting problems immediately, factories prevent defective garments from moving through the production line, reducing waste and minimizing expensive rework later.
What is Final Random Inspection (FRI)?
Final Random Inspection (FRI) is performed after garments are fully finished, packed, and ready for shipment. Instead of checking every piece, inspectors evaluate a statistically selected sample based on the shipment size and the buyer's Acceptable Quality Limit (AQL).
Most export orders follow:
-
AQL 2.5 for cosmetic or appearance-related defects
-
AQL 1.5 for functional or critical defects
The inspection typically verifies:
-
garment specifications and measurements
-
Finishing and stitching quality
-
Branding and labeling accuracy
-
Folding and packaging
-
Shipment documentation and carton markings
The sample size varies according to the total production lot, ensuring statistically reliable quality assessment before shipment approval.
Inline Inspection vs Final Random Inspection
|
Criteria |
Inline Inspection |
Final Random Inspection (FRI) |
|
Timing |
During production |
After production and packing |
|
Primary Purpose |
Prevent defects early |
Verify shipment readiness |
|
Defects Detected |
Sewing, cutting, and fabric process defects |
Finished garment, packing measurement, labeling defects |
|
Cost of Fixing |
Low |
High due to rework and repacking |
|
Who Conducts It? |
Factory QC team, production supervisors |
Factory QC, buyer QC, or third-party inspectors |
|
Impact on Production |
Prevents defect accumulation |
Determines shipment approval |
Why Leading Garment Export Houses in India Combine Both
Relying on only one inspection stage creates unnecessary risk. Leading garment export houses use inline inspections to improve manufacturing consistency while using FRI as the final quality checkpoint before export.
This combined approach offers several advantages:
-
Detects quality issues before they become widespread.
-
Reduces production waste and repair costs.
-
Improves compliance with international buyer standards.
-
Minimizes shipment delays and chargebacks.
-
Increases first-pass inspection success rates.
-
Builds long-term buyer confidence through consistent quality.
For international brands sourcing from Indian garment exporters, a factory that follows both inspection methods generally offers lower quality risks and more predictable deliveries.

What Happens if You Skip Inline Inspection
Skipping inline inspection often means discovering defects only after production is complete, when corrections become significantly more expensive.
Potential consequences include:
-
Higher rework and labor costs
-
Increased fabric wastage
-
Delayed shipment schedules
-
Greater risk of failing the final inspection
-
Buyer chargebacks and rejected orders
-
Reduced factory efficiency and profitability
Factories with structured inline quality control commonly experience 30 to 50% lower final inspection failure rates, making early inspection one of the most cost-effective quality investments in apparel manufacturing.
Frequently Asked Questions
Is inline inspection mandatory for export orders?
Inline inspection is not legally mandatory. However, this inspection is commonly
required by buyers. Most Western retailers and brands include inline quality inspections as part of their supplier quality requirements.
What AQL level do most apparel exporters follow in India?
Most garment export houses use AQL 2.5 for cosmetic defects and up to AQL 1.5 for functional defects. These are average rates, and the specific requirements for your case may vary depending on the buyer and product category.
Who conducts the final inspection, the buyer or the manufacturer?
This decision depends a lot on the specific contract you’re dealing with. Final inspections from the manufacturer’s QC team are generally covered, but buyers also prefer third-party inspections from agencies.
How much does inline inspection reduce final rejection rates?
Factories with effective inline QC typically reduce final inspection failures by up to 50%.
Can inline inspection replace final inspection entirely?
No, it is not a good production practice to replace final inspection with inline inspection. The Final Random Inspection verifies finished garments, measurements, packaging, labeling, and shipment readiness before export.
